Position Summary:
As a Shift Manager at Five Guys, you’ll be the heartbeat of the operation during your shift—driving team performance, ensuring great guest experiences, and upholding our quality and safety standards. This role is perfect for someone who’s ready to step into a leadership position and grow with one of America's most successful burger brands.
Why Join Five Guys?
- Starting wage of $19.00/hour, plus shared tips and bonus opportunities
- Secret Shopper bonus program based on customer service and store performance
- Free meals during your shift
- Medical, dental, vision, and 401(k) benefits available (eligibility applies)
- Positive, energetic workplace with a strong team focus
- Flexible scheduling and full-time hour availability after training
- Clear paths for career advancement and development
Key Responsibilities:
- Supervise and lead a team of crew members during scheduled shifts
- Assign responsibilities and ensure all stations are properly staffed and supported
- Oversee food preparation and safety practices to maintain top-quality standards
- Deliver friendly, accurate, and fast customer service
- Support training of new employees and help develop crew skills
- Monitor shift performance, coach team members, and provide feedback
- Take ownership of shift operations, including opening and/or closing duties
- Handle guest feedback with professionalism and ensure satisfaction
What We're Looking For
- 1–2 years of leadership experience in a restaurant or retail environment preferred
- Excellent interpersonal and communication skills
- Passion for delivering high-quality food and guest service
- Ability to lead by example in a fast-paced environment
- Responsible, dependable, and self-motivated
- Strong work ethic and a willingness to learn and grow
